ARBE WINS TECH.AD EUROPE AWARD 2022


Arbe's Perception Radar Won First Place in the Category of Sensor Perception

TEL AVIV, Israel , April 11, 2022 /PRNewswire/ -- Arbe Robotics Ltd. (Nasdaq: ARBE) ("Arbe"), the global leader in next generation 4D Imaging Radar Solutions, today announced that it won the Tech.AD Europe 2022 Award in the category of Sensor Perception. The Tech.AD Europe Award honors extraordinary projects in the automotive industry and celebrates exceptional solutions and innovations. The winners were announced on April 4th at the Tech.AD conference in Berlin, Germany.

Arbe's Perception Radar provides vehicles with a robust picture of the driving environment in all weather and lighting conditions and complements cameras. Arbe's Perception Radar provides ultra-high resolution at a long range, in both azimuth and elevation, and supports 100s of detections per frame with a point cloud density that is unmatched in the market. Arbe's solution delivers free space mapping and SLAM, highlighting the drivable and non-drivable environments around the vehicle.

About Arbe

Arbe (Nasdaq: ARBE), a global leader in next-generation 4D Imaging Radar Chipset Solutions, is spearheading a radar revolution, enabling truly safe driver-assist systems today while paving the way to full autonomous-driving. Arbe's imaging radar is 100 times more detailed than any other radar on the market and is a mandatory sensor for L2+ and higher autonomy. The company is empowering automakers, tier-1 suppliers, autonomous ground vehicles, commercial and industrial vehicles, and a wide array of safety applications with advanced sensing and paradigm-changing perception. Arbe is a leader in the fast-growing automotive radar market that has an estimated projected total addressable market of $11 billion in 2025. Arbe is based in Tel Aviv, Israel, and has an office in the United States.
